Action item from the Marchwell outage: replace the homegrown job queue (`tinyq`) with Conveyor before next quarter. New folks, context: tinyq stores jobs in a single table with polling workers, and under the outage load it thundering-herded the database. Conveyor gives us leases, visibility timeouts, and real backoff. Migration runs dual-write for two weeks so we can compare drop rates. Initial Conveyor settings, matched to tinyq's observed throughput, are as follows.

limits module of hahog-kajeg:
RATE_LIMITS = {
    "zorael": 1,
    "druwyn": 2,
    "holix": 5,
    "oliwyn": 5,
}

## Runbook: Squatwatch scanner — plugin authors

Squatwatch scans every package published to the Lanternfall registry for typo-squatting against popular names. Flagged packages are quarantined, not deleted. If your plugin gets flagged, check the edit-distance threshold and the allowlist before filing an appeal. Appeals auto-expire after seven days. Do not republish under a variant name; that escalates the flag. The scanner runs with the following configuration.

config for tagaf-bawif:
[norok]
host = norok.ordinworks.local
user = norok_svc
database = norok_prod

Hey — welcome to the Stormline on-call rotation! Quick intro to the weather-alert fan-out: one inbound alert from the Cavett feed gets expanded into per-region pushes, so a single bad payload can multiply fast. From a security angle, the thing to watch is the signing check on inbound alerts — never disable it to unblock a backlog, page me instead. Rate limits and the kill switch are both admin-gated. Everything's written up on the internal page:

operations page: https://gitlab.qirvansys.corp/pages/dash/projects/42db8b449d30

## Support

Offline mode in SurveyTrail queues submissions locally and syncs when connectivity returns. Reviewers should pay special attention to conflict-resolution changes, as silent data loss here has bitten us before — see the merge-policy notes in docs/offline.md. Run the sync integration suite before approving anything touching the queue schema. For questions about expected sync semantics or test fixtures, contact the offline-mode maintainers below.

pager mailbox: belix@braskforge.corp